Marquez eases to Le Mans win as Zarco and Dovi crash

Marc Marquez took his third successive win of the 2018 MotoGP season, after he cruised to victory in the French Grand Prix, while title rivals Johann Zarco and Andrea Dovizioso crashed out. Just as he did at the Spanish Grand Prix, Ducati's Jorge Lorenzo utilised the early grip advantage of his soft tyres to take the lead from sixth on the grid, while Zarco recovered from a poor launch from pole to snatch second back from Marquez with a daring move into the Dunlop chicane. A crash for Andrea Iannone out of third place at La Chapelle caught Marquez out and dropped him to sixth, while Dovizioso slotted into third.
